Nous utilisons des cookies pour vous garantir la meilleure expérience sur notre site. Si vous continuez à utiliser ce dernier, nous considèrerons que vous acceptez l'utilisation des cookies. J'ai compris ! ou En savoir plus !.
banniere

Le portail francophone de la géomatique


Toujours pas inscrit ? Mot de passe oublié ?
Nom d'utilisateur    Mot de passe              Toujours pas inscrit ?   Mot de passe oublié ?

Annonce

Pour sa 21ème année, l’association GeoRezo a toujours besoin de vous !

10€ = 1 mois de frais bancaires ; 15€ = 12 mois de nom de domaine ; 30€ = 1 semaine de location des serveurs …

Faire un don 

Retrouver nos membres bienfaiteurs

#1 Tue 10 December 2019 18:36

maximetonello
Juste Inscrit !
Date d'inscription: 10 Dec 2019
Messages: 3

QGIS/Script python: Fermer une couche et ouvrir une couche

Bonjour à toutes et à tous.

Je suis actuellement en train de réaliser un Modèle Builder sous QGIS qui consiste à sélectionner des parcelles, les extraire et les fusionner avec une couche ''Prospection'' qui réuni l'ensemble des parcelles sectionnées. Le résultat est la création d'une couche temporaire avec les entités sélectionnées et celles précédemment sélectionnées.

J'aimerais ajouter à ce processus 2 scripts Python pour fermer la couche ''Prospection'' et un autre pour re-ouvrir cette couche. Je sais que c'est bête comme question malheureusement pas moyens de trouver ça sur notre ami Google ...

Donc en conclusion il me faudrait juste un script python qui ferme une couche charger dans un projet et un script pour ouvrir une couche.

Merci par avance de vos réponses.

Dernière modification par maximetonello (Thu 12 December 2019 15:23)

Hors ligne

 

#2 Fri 13 December 2019 12:39

maximetonello
Juste Inscrit !
Date d'inscription: 10 Dec 2019
Messages: 3

Re: QGIS/Script python: Fermer une couche et ouvrir une couche

Pour charger la couche j'ai fini par trouver :

Code:

layer = iface.addVectorLayer("..Google DriveQGISDONNEESProspection.shp", "Prospection", "ogr")

Par contre pour fermer la couche je chercher encore ...

Hors ligne

 

#3 Fri 13 December 2019 15:47

SANTANNA
Moderateur
Lieu: Angers
Date d'inscription: 18 Jan 2008
Messages: 3948

Re: QGIS/Script python: Fermer une couche et ouvrir une couche

Bonjour,
c'est quoi, fermer une couche? La supprimer du projet? Autrement, avez-vous regardé https://docs.qgis.org/3.4/fr/docs/pyqgi … heet.html?

Hors ligne

 

#4 Fri 17 January 2020 09:46

maximetonello
Juste Inscrit !
Date d'inscription: 10 Dec 2019
Messages: 3

Re: QGIS/Script python: Fermer une couche et ouvrir une couche

Bonsoir, c'est exactement ça !
Merci beaucoup.

Hors ligne

 

Pied de page des forums

Powered by FluxBB